How to Analyze the client’s business, industry, and competitors

Analyzing a client’s business, industry, and competitors involves a structured approach to gather insights that guide strategic decision-making and uncover growth opportunities. This process typically includes the following steps:

1. Understand the Client’s Business

  • Review internal documents such as business plans, financial reports, and marketing materials.
  • Identify goals and KPIs to understand what success looks like for the client.
  • Assess strengths, weaknesses, opportunities, and threats (SWOT analysis) to pinpoint areas for improvement.
  • Interview key stakeholders to get firsthand perspectives on challenges and priorities.

2. Analyze the Industry

  • Research market trends using industry reports, news articles, and market research tools.
  • Evaluate market size and growth potential to gauge opportunities.
  • Identify regulations and technological shifts that could impact the business.
  • Map out the value chain to see where the client fits and where efficiencies or innovations are possible.

3. Study Competitors

  • Identify direct, indirect, and emerging competitors in the market.
  • Evaluate competitor websites, pricing, and service offerings to understand positioning.
  • Analyze marketing strategies through social media presence, ad campaigns, and SEO performance.
  • Perform a competitive SWOT to reveal their advantages and weaknesses relative to the client.

When combined, these insights create a clear picture of where the client stands, what differentiates them, and where strategic adjustments can deliver the strongest results.

If you want, I can also make you a ready-to-use competitor and industry analysis template so you can apply this process quickly for any client.

  • Related Posts

    Engaging Designs in Front-End Development

    A beautiful website isn’t enough—it needs to capture attention, keep visitors engaged, and inspire action. Our front-end development team creates designs that blend creativity with functionality, ensuring your website is…

    Continue reading
    Front-End Development

    Front-End Development is the process of building the user-facing side of a website or web application—the part that users see, interact with, and navigate. It focuses on design, layout, visuals,…

    Continue reading

    You Missed

    Engaging Designs in Front-End Development

    • By Creator
    • August 22, 2025
    • 202 views
    Engaging Designs in Front-End Development

    Front-End Development

    • By Creator
    • August 22, 2025
    • 96 views
    Front-End Development

    How to Analyze the client’s business, industry, and competitors

    • By Creator
    • August 11, 2025
    • 124 views
    How to Analyze the client’s business, industry, and competitors

    Digital Strategy Development

    • By Creator
    • August 11, 2025
    • 110 views
    Digital Strategy Development

    Programming with php, python and CSS

    • By Creator
    • March 17, 2025
    • 538 views
    Programming with php, python and CSS

    The perfect CRM for any industry

    • By Creator
    • March 17, 2025
    • 493 views
    The perfect CRM for any industry